LUCKNOW: Two students sustained burn injuries after a van carrying schoolchildren caught fire in Amethi district in Uttar Pradesh. Six other children also suffered minor injuries.
The incident took place in the Sangrampur police station area of the district.
Police circle officer, Amethi, Lallan Singh, said that all the eight students were out of danger and recuperating at the district hospital.
Prima facie it appears that the radiator of the van burst, causing fire. The van was in a poor conditon and lacked all basic fire safety norms, said Singh.
"We are conducting a probe and action will be taken against the van driver and others responsible" he said.
The injured children belong to a private school. The parents of injured children blamed the school authorities for their negligence in causing the accident.
"We have raised the issue of the van breaking down last month to the school authorities after the children were asked to push it," said Ajay Kumar Tiwari whose son sustained injuries.
